Just before signing a deal with any builder, area attorney Campbell Ford claimed he would recommend adding specified authorized language that could assistance reduce disheartening delays, called a liquidated damages clause. “For each individual working day or period of time of time that you determine upon, there will be a dollar volume that the builder can be billed for lacking that deadline,” he spelled out. Ford indicates you commence by getting a dialogue with your builder about a realistic timeline to full your home. The moment a acceptable timeline is agreed upon, then a liquidated damages clause need to incentivize the builder to remain on monitor.

When we interviewed Baker in November, she was worried about some of the top quality of do the job inside of her home. All those issues are normally dealt with at the stop with the builder. This is commonly referred to as the “punch listing,” the operate that demands to be preset at the conclusion simply because of “wear and tear” destruction that can be brought about by subcontractors working in the household. For illustration, dings in walls, skipped paint spots, and tile and grout problems.

In typical, some builders who complete one occupation swiftly then go on to another, and it can be challenging to get them to arrive back out to complete the “punch list.” Ford suggests including a retainage clause to your contract. “For example, you can have a 5% retainage or a 10% retainage, which means if you get a draw from the builder and you have to pay out the builder $30,000, you retain 5 or 10% again all the way to the end of the undertaking and then that closing look at, which is your retainage, will be paid out as soon as the dwelling is absolutely complete,” he discussed. “I see with a great deal of folks, the builder is completed, they got their income and they don’t want to occur back again and get care of the last specifics. But of class, if they are going to get a huge chunk of their contract cost, which is that 5 or 10%, they are going to come back and get it performed so absolutely everyone is content,” discussed Ford.

In advance of you use a builder or any one, for that issue, to do get the job done on your home, you have to have to do your homework. Initial, test to make absolutely sure they are accredited. Right here in the point out of Florida that can be accomplished as a result of a look for with the Department of Organization and Professional Regulation.

Ad

You should really also examine with your neighborhood county clerk of court’s place of work. Many have on the internet portals (see links below) that allow you to see if a builder is going through any fantastic civil lawsuits. Maintain in thoughts, not all complaints increase to the stage of a lawsuit, which is why you can search a county’s “official records” for anything at all associated to a builder, which will provide information and facts about any liens that were submitted but might have eventually been paid. This could present a clearer picture of the builder’s economic security. Performing with a builder who has liens that are unpaid for a time period of time need to be a purple flag.
